Output 86a0137254bac86c32b4863363d8c5957c6df9e3b6059ff2497d13d594b83841:9

value
509632240
script pubkey
OP_0 OP_PUSHBYTES_20 023391db0de27aca4a7a09de66a6273f3670f95b
address
bc1qqgeerkcdufav5jn6p80xdf388um8p72mx900af
transaction
86a0137254bac86c32b4863363d8c5957c6df9e3b6059ff2497d13d594b83841
spent
true